Following the resounding success of its second edition held in August this year, Tourism Seychelles announces the return of the Seychelles Nature Trail (SNT) for a third edition, scheduled to take place on 16th May 2026 on the island of Mahé. The event, which has quickly established itself as one of the international highlights on Seychelles’ sporting and experiential tourism calendar, once again promises to showcase the island’s breathtaking nature. Like in the previous editions, the 2026 race promises runners a high-energy 22 km challenge, featuring a demanding 1,210m elevation gain across some of Mahé’s most striking natural landscapes.
